1649 AC_MSG_NOTICE([********************************************
1650 Please make sure NOW that you have created a user and group 'gnunet'
1651 and additionally a group 'gnunetdns':
1655 Make sure that '/var/lib/gnunet' is owned (and writable) by user
1656 'gnunet'. Then, you can compile GNUnet with
1659 After that, run (if necessary as 'root')
1661 to install everything.
1663 Each GNUnet user should be added to the 'gnunet' group (may
1664 require fresh login to come into effect):
1665 adduser USERNAME gnunet
1666 (run the above command as root once for each of your users, replacing
1667 "USERNAME" with the respective login names). If you have a global IP
1668 address, no further configuration is required.
1670 Optionally, download and compile gnunet-gtk to get a GUI for
1671 file-sharing and configuration. This is particularly recommended
1672 if your network setup is non-trivial, as gnunet-setup can be
1673 used to test in the GUI if your network configuration is working.
1674 gnunet-setup should be run as the "gnunet" user under X. As it
1675 does very little with the network, running it as "root" is likely
1676 also harmless. You can also run it as a normal user, but then
1677 you have to copy ~/.gnunet/gnunet.conf" over to the "gnunet" user's
1678 home directory in the end.
1680 Once you have configured your peer, run (as the 'gnunet' user)
1682 to start the peer. You can then run the various GNUnet-tools as
1683 your "normal" user (who should only be in the group 'gnunet').
1684 ********************************************])
